Seoul Ballet Company takes their first step dancing ‘Love’

In August 23-25, the premier choreographer Ju Jaeman’s dance ‘Dream of a Midsummer Night’ will be held at Sejong Cultural Center. This marks the official establishment of the Seoul Ballet, Korea’s first public contemporary ballet troupe, with Ju Jaeman’s choreography. Inspired by Shakespeare, the production focuses on the theme of ‘love’ and consists of two acts and seven scenes. The performance will take place at the Sejong Cultural Center’s main theater from August 23-28. Ju Jaeman, who is in charge of overall direction, stated during the production presentation on the 22nd, “I will present mysterious, beautiful, and astonishing scenes. The power of dance art is to make the audience forget they are watching something on a big stage.” The show will feature a large set of 7 meters in height, and over 150 unique costumes will be showcased.

Ju Jaeman has previously presented innovative works in the United States with New York Complexions Contemporary Ballet and Pittsburgh Ballet. In this production, he explores a fantastical world through the mischievous fairy character “Puck” from the original work. Ju Jaeman explained, “I reinterpreted the mischievous fairy Puck as a symbolic character resembling an aged ‘sage’ after millions of years.”
